Key things to know about Punjab Lassi in pregnancy

  • Punjab Lassi can be part of a pregnancy diet in moderation, with about 1 cup a reasonable guide.
  • A 1 cup serving of punjab lassi provides roughly 210 kcal, including 8 g of protein, 25 g of carbohydrates, 9 g of fat.
  • With about 18 g of sugar per serving, enjoy punjab lassi as an occasional treat rather than an everyday staple.

Frequently asked questions

Is punjab lassi safe to eat during pregnancy?

Yes, in moderation. Punjab Lassi can be part of a healthy pregnancy diet, with about 1 cup a sensible guide.

How much punjab lassi can I eat during pregnancy?

A reasonable guide is about 1 cup. Everyone is different, so check with your healthcare provider if you have specific dietary needs or pregnancy complications.

What are the benefits of eating punjab lassi during pregnancy?

Punjab Lassi can contribute useful nutrients to a balanced pregnancy diet, including protein (8 g per 1 cup). Enjoy it as part of varied, well-prepared meals.
